Maine needs an extra $232 million annually to meet its road and bridge repair needs as construction costs continue to rise, according the Maine Department of Transportation.  A committee of lawmakers, state officials, and business leaders are debating raising the state gas tax or tapping general fund revenue to bolster maintenance funding. The committee hopes to present a plan before 2020. Read more>>

 

In Kentucky,  state Rep. Sal Santoro (R – 60) and the Kentucky Chamber of Commerce are supporting a gas tax increase to fund infrastructure repair. Santoro hopes to find common ground with Governor-elect Andy Beshear (D), who intends to prioritize infrastructure. Read more>>

 

The Washington state Supreme Court upheld an injunction on Initiative-976, a bill that would cap car tab fees on vehicles at $30. Several government agencies have sued over the initiative, arguing that I-976 is unconstitutional. Washington voters approved I-976 in November with 53 percent of the vote. Read more>>

 

The Pennsylvania Department of Transportation says it will make $395 million in improvements to Interstate 78 in the next 12 years. However, the agency also says other planned projects will be delayed, removed, or downsized. Read more>>
